The Dos and Don’ts When Driving With A Trailer

The Dos and Don’ts When Driving With A Trailer

Our vehicles have the power to pull a trailer, which means you can go out on many fun adventures, whether you are towing a horse trailer or perhaps another recreational vehicle. Either way, regardless of what adventure you have planned, safety always should come first. Ways to Protect your Car from Summer Heat

Summer is officially here, which means we are all going to be breaking out the bathing suits and sunscreen. However, we can’t forget about our vehicle, as the sun’s UV rays and overall heat pose a threat to your car, just like they do to us. Here are 5 ways to protect your car from the summer heat:  Park your vehicle under shade: This one seems straightforward, but you would be surprised how many of us actually forget to do this, especially if they are short on time.  Keep an eye on your tires: During summer, your tires are more likely to blow out due to the increased heat and temperature. If you drive often, you are coming in contact with the road, leading to under-inflated tires.
